Optimizing Kitchen Layout for Maximum Efficiency

A well-organized kitchen layout is crucial for a smooth service. Consider the "work triangle" concept, where the sink, stove, and refrigerator form the points of a triangle. This layout reduces walking distances, saving time and energy. Additionally, incorporate ample storage, countertops, and a functional workflow to minimize congestion.

Illuminating the Space: Lighting Design Essentials

Lighting sets the tone and ambiance of a kitchen and restaurant. A combination of task, ambient, and accent lighting can create a warm and inviting atmosphere. Consider using LED lights, pendant lights, or under-cabinet lighting to highlight specific areas, such as cooking stations or display cases.

Material Matters: Durable and Aesthetic Options

The choice of materials can make or break a kitchen and restaurant design. Durable and easy-to-clean materials like stainless steel, quartz, and ceramic are ideal for high-traffic areas. Add a touch of elegance with materials like wood, stone, or glass to create a unique and sophisticated look.

Tech Integration: Streamlining Operations and Enhancing Customer Experience

Incorporate technology to streamline kitchen operations, improve customer service, and increase revenue. Consider installing digital menu boards, mobile ordering systems, or kitchen display systems to boost efficiency and reduce errors.
